Abstract

A rolling bearing which has a sealing arrangement and a sensor component, particularly an encoder, which is fitted with a mounting flange. The rolling bearing further has an inner ring and an outer ring between which rolling members are arranged. The sealing arrangement is equipped with at least one sealing element between the inner ring and the outer ring. In order to provide a rolling bearing which can easily be retrofitted with a retrofit sensor, particularly a retrofit encoder, and is well protected against environmental influence, the sensor component that is fitted with the mounting flange is designed as a retrofit part, while at least one water discharge port is disposed in the region of the mounting flange.

Claims (15)

1. A rolling bearing, comprising: a seal arrangement; a sensor component which has a fastening flange; an inner ring; and an outer ring, between the inner ring and the outer ring are arranged rolling bodies and the seal arrangement having at least one seal element, wherein the sensor component, which has the fastening flange, is designed as a retrofittable part, and in that at least one water outflow opening is arranged in the region of the fastening flange.

2. The rolling bearing as claimed in claim 1 , wherein the water outflow opening is arranged in the region of the outer ring.

3. The rolling bearing as claimed in claim 1 , wherein the fastening flange is fastened to a radial outer surface of the outer ring.

4. The rolling bearing as claimed in claim 3 , wherein the fastening flange has an annular-disk-shaped part with an encircling, axially extending collar web, such that the latter can be fastened to the outer ring by means of an interference fit.

5. The rolling bearing as claimed in claim 4 , wherein the annular-disk-shaped part of the fastening flange extends radially from the seal arrangement, with an inner edge of the annular-disk-shaped part being situated in a central region of the seal arrangement.

6. The rolling bearing as claimed in claim 1 , wherein the fastening flange forms, with the seal arrangement, a radial air inlet gap which is connected to a radially inner ventilation opening and the water outflow opening.

7. The rolling bearing as claimed in claim 1 , wherein the sensor component is an encoder an electronic rotational speed sensor.

8. The rolling bearing as claimed in claim 1 , wherein the water outflow opening is arranged on the outer ring.

9. The rolling bearing as claimed in claim 8 , wherein a plurality of radial and/or axial grooves for an outlet of water are provided on the outer ring, and the grooves are flow-connected to the water outflow opening.

10. The rolling bearing as claimed in claim 9 , wherein the grooves are of substantially L-shaped design as viewed in longitudinal section through the rolling bearing, having a radial section, which adjoins an annular-disk-shaped part of the fastening flange, and having an axial section, which adjoins an encircling axial collar web of the fastening flange.

11. The rolling bearing as claimed in claim 10 , wherein the collar web of the fastening flange is axially shorter than an axial section of the grooves, in such a way that an area of the grooves not covered by the collar web forms the water outflow opening in each case.

12. The rolling bearing as claimed in claim 1 , wherein the water outflow opening is formed on the fastening flange in the form of outflow bores.

13. The rolling bearing as claimed in claim 12 , wherein water outflow opening is formed on an annular-disk-shaped part of the fastening flange.

14. The rolling bearing as claimed in claim 12 , wherein water outflow opening is formed on an encircling axial collar web of the fastening flange.

15. The rolling bearing as claimed in claim 1 , wherein the roller bearing is designed as a motor vehicle rolling bearing.
